Our Story
Our Beginning
We launched Teen Health in 2022 with a simple question: what happens when a young person lacks access to basic essentials—healthy food, water, hygiene, and personal care? The answer was clear. Without these, everything else begins to unravel. But solving it required a new approach.
Today, we rescue surplus product from brands and distributors, assemble essential kits, and deliver them through trusted local agencies. What might otherwise go to waste becomes something vital—reaching young people who are too often overlooked. Based in Southern California, we've built a model to scale nationally through strategic logistics partnerships, delivering critical resources efficiently and with dignity.
Who We Serve
We founded Teen Health to ensure at-risk youth and young adults have consistent access to the basics—so they can stabilize their lives, build resilience, and begin to see a path forward.
We serve youth ages 13–29 including those experiencing food insecurity, homelessness, foster care transitions, justice system involvement, and mental health challenges. Many are navigating circumstances they didn't choose, without the support systems they need. We believe access to basic needs isn't just about survival—it's the foundation for health, safety, confidence, and opportunity.
How We Work
Our approach is both practical and deeply human. We work with more than 250 natural products companies to source high-quality food, hydration, and personal care essentials, ensuring what we provide supports real well-being—not just temporary relief. Through a network of 100+ trusted community partners, we reach youth where they are, when they need it most.
But this work goes beyond meeting immediate needs. We are committed to helping young people move forward—through workforce development, partnerships, and pathways that lead to stability, independence, and hope.
As we grow, we're expanding into new markets—building a national, partnership-driven platform that transforms surplus into measurable impact and gives more young people the chance not just to get by, but to truly thrive.
